    "Not Found" and "No Match" in whois

    In recent weeks it seems like they have started to put "Not Found" and "No Match" within whois.

    Many whois sites like mine match these two phrases to display the available to register page.

    However since they started doing this some registered domains started showing as available........

    I first noticed this with Dotster and .org domains so we took out match "No Match" for available.

    But now even domains like :

    http://www.whois-search.com/results/?query=rainjam.com

    Contains :

    "The fact that your query returns "NOT FOUND" does not necessarily mean that the domain may be available for registration."

    So we taken out match "NOT FOUND" for available.

    But this means we can't show an available page any more because we have nothing to match to :
